Fort Bend Dulles was not able to break out of their rough patch on Wednesday as the team picked up their sixth straight defeat. They had to suffer through a 77-28 loss at the hands of the Fort Bend Austin Bulldogs. The Vikings were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 38-14.

Despite the loss, Fort Bend Dulles saw an underclassman step up: sophomore Laylah Thornton dropped a double-double on 11 points and ten boards. That's the most points Thornton has posted since back in November of 2024.
Fort Bend Dulles' defeat dropped their record down to 5-22. As for Fort Bend Austin,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 12-9.
Coincidentally, the two teams will both be playing Fort Bend Clements the next time they take the court. Fort Bend Dulles will head out to face Fort Bend Clements at 11:30 a.m. on Saturday, while Fort Bend Austin will host them at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
